The Alan B. Levan | NSU Broward Center of Innovation (Levan Center of Innovation), in affiliation with Maverc Technologies, is now accepting applications for specialized Cybersecurity Training Programs designed exclusively for Veterans. These cutting-edge programs aim to enhance the cybersecurity skills for Veterans, equipping them with in-demand expertise required in today’s rapidly evolving digital landscape.
The cybersecurity training will be provided at no cost to Veterans, offering a life-changing opportunity for those interested in entering or advancing within the cyber field. The Cybersecurity Training Program includes two distinct training tracks: Governance, Risk, and Compliance (GRC) and Security Operations Center (SOC) 101.
Participants will learn from industry experts, gaining both technical skills and real-world experience in one of the Southeast’s premier Cyber Ranges – The Levan Center’s military-grade Cyber Range—the only one of its kind in the Southeast United States. Veterans will also receive mentorship, career guidance, and job placement support to help them transition into cybersecurity roles.
Key features of the program include:
* Hands-on simulations and live exercises in a military-grade Cyber Range.
* An industry-aligned curriculum, based on standards like NIST NICE and MITRE ATT&CK.
* Career-readiness workshops covering resume building, interview techniques, and networking strategies.
* Mentorship from seasoned cybersecurity professionals to support long-term career development.
The first session of the program runs from November 4 to December 20, 2024, with a second session scheduled for January 13 to February 17, 2025. The program offers both virtual and hybrid training options to accommodate Veterans from across the country. Training sessions will run 20 hours per week, with live and virtual events scheduled from 12-5 p.m. ET.
